[guru] HP biztonsagi frissitesek
DATE: Fri, 26 Aug 2011 15:59:51 +0200
HP OpenView termékcsalád:
-------------------------
A HP OpenView Performance Insight XSS hibát tartalmaz, valamint az
azonosítás is kikerülhető.
Egyéb:
------
A HP Easy Printer Care XMLSimpleAccessor ActiveX vezérlőjének SaveXML()
metódusa directory traversal hibát tartalmaz, így tetszőleges fájl felülírható
a rendszeren (ami segítségével a támadó már könnyen kódot is futtathat).
A HP ProLiant SL Advanced Power Manager (SL-APM) esetén az azonosítás
kikerülhető, és így a rendszer DoS-olható.
XSS hibákat találtak a HP (Palm) webOS Contacts és Calendar alkalmazásaiban.

RESOLUTION
HP Easy Printer Care Software v2.5 and earlier for Windows XP and Vista is no longer available from HP. HP Easy Printer Care Software is no longer supported by HP.
HP Recommends this software be uninstalled from the system as soon as possible.
The HPTicketMgr.dll ActiveX control that is vulnerable is CLSID 466576F3-19B6-4FF1-BD48-3E0E1BFB96E9 , If the software is not uninstalled, HP recommends setting the kill bit for the vulnerable ActiveX control Class identifier (CLSID) {466576F3-19B6-4FF1-BD48-3E0E1BFB96E9} . The kill bit is set by modifying the data value of the Compatibility Flags DWORD value for the CLSID of this ActiveX control to 0x00000400. This is explained in Microsoft's article KB240797 or subsequent. http://support.microsoft.com/kb/240797

ZDI-11-261: HP Easy Printer Care XMLSimpleAccessor Class ActiveX Control Remote Code Execution Vulnerability
http://www.zerodayinitiative.com/advisories/ZDI-11-261
August 16, 2011
-- CVE ID:
CVE-2011-2404
-- CVSS:
7.5, (AV:N/AC:L/Au:N/C:P/I:P/A:P)
-- Affected Vendors:
Hewlett-Packard
-- Affected Products:
Hewlett-Packard Easy Printer Care
-- TippingPoint(TM) IPS Customer Protection:
TippingPoint IPS customers have been protected against this
vulnerability by Digital Vaccine protection filter ID 11586.
For further product information on the TippingPoint IPS, visit:
http://www.tippingpoint.com
-- Vulnerability Details:
This vulnerability all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code on
vulnerable installations of HP Easy Printer Care. User interaction is
required to exploit this vulnerability in that the target must visit a
malicious page or open a malicious file.
The specific flaw exists within the XMLSimpleAccessor class ActiveX
control (CLSID 466576F3-19B6-4FF1-BD48-3E0E1BFB96E9). The SaveXML()
method is vulnerable to directory traversal, which allows an attacker to
write arbitrary content to the filesystem. A remote attacker could
leverage this vulnerability to gain code execution under the context of
the web browser.
